Nakhon Si Thammarat (NST) to Warsaw (WAW) Flight Distance
The flight distance from Nakhon Si Thammarat Airport (NST) in Nakhon Si Thammarat, Thailand to Warsaw Chopin Airport (WAW) in Warsaw, Poland is 8,507 kilometers (5,286 miles / 4,593 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 11h, flying northwest at a heading of 322°.
